The Future of Medical Information Retrieval: Alternatives to MedSearch

As the volume of medical data explodes exponentially, traditional search engines like MedSearch are increasingly struggling to keep pace. Clinicians require access to accurate, timely, and relevant information to provide optimal patient care, but sifting through vast amounts of unstructured text can be a daunting endeavor. The future of medical information retrieval lies in exploring innovative alternatives that go beyond keyword-based searches.

Cutting-edge technologies such as artificial intelligence (AI), machine learning (ML), and natural language processing (NLP) hold immense potential for transforming how we access medical knowledge.

  • Data-centric search engines can analyze complex relationships within medical data, providing more targeted results that align with specific clinical needs.
  • Semantic networks can represent medical concepts and their interconnectedness, enabling users to navigate the vast landscape of medical knowledge in a more intuitive and meaningful way.
  • AI-powered chatbots can support clinicians by providing quick answers to clinical queries, summarizing patient records, and even suggesting potential diagnoses or treatment options.

These are just a few examples of the exciting potential that lie ahead for medical information retrieval. As these technologies continue to evolve, we can expect to see a paradigm shift in how Clinicians access, analyze, and utilize medical data, ultimately leading to improved patient care and health outcomes.
